dot1x timeout re-authperiod

The dot1x timeout re-authperiod Interface Configuration mode command sets the number of seconds between
re-authentication attempts. To return to the default configuration, use the no form of this command.
Syntax
dot1x timeout re-authperiod seconds
no dot1x timeout re-authperiod
Parameters
seconds — Number of seconds between re-authentication attempts. (Range: 300 - 4294967295)
Default Configuration
Re-authentication period is 3600 seconds.
Command Mode
Interface Configuration (Ethernet) mode
User Guidelines
There are no user guidelines for this command.
Examples
The following example sets the number of seconds between re-authentication attempts, to 300.
Console(config)# interface ethernet 6
Console(config-if)# dot1x timeout re-authperiod 300
